(7:40 p.m.) John A and Joanne A Molstre, Lot 11 Olson’s North Shore and part of Government Lot 5, Section 2 of Eagle Lake Township by Eagle Lake, requested a variance of 45’ from the required ordinary high water level setback of 75’ and a variance of 8.5’ from the required shore impact zone setback of 37.5’ for the enclosure of two existing porch areas and a variance of 3’ from the required side lot line setback of 10’ for an addition to the north side of the existing structure 7’ from the lot line. The applicants noted that they are no longer requesting the side lot line variance of 3’. The audience was polled with no one speaking for or against the variance as requested. After discussion and consideration, Rod Boyer made a motion, second by Cecil Femling and carried with Paul Larson and Michael Conlon voting no, to deny the variance as requested as no adequate hardship unique to the property had been shown that would allow for the granting of the variance as requested and the proposed development on the lakeside of the cabin is within the shore impact zone. Patrick and Kathleen Skelly - Approved the variance as requested. (7:50 p.m.) Patrick and Kathleen Skelly, part of Government Lot 10, Section 26 of Candor Township by Loon Lake, requested a variance of 73’ from the required ordinary high water level setback of 100’ and a variance of 23’ from the required shore impact zone setback of 50’ for the repair of an existing building located 27’ from the ordinary high water level, a variance of 59’ from the required ordinary high water level setback of 100' and a variance of 9' from the required shore impact zone setback of 50’ for an addition to an existing structure 41 ’ from the ordinary high water level and a variance of 25’ from the required setback of 75’ for the placement of a septic holding tank 50’ from the ordinary high water level. The audience was polled with no one speaking for or against the variance as requested. A letter from Mary and Tim Wieben in support of the variance as requested was read for the record. After discussion and consideration, Cecil Femling made a motion, second by Rod Boyer and carried with Steve Schierer voting no, to approve the variance as requested and as depicted on the drawing submitted with the variance application.
